    Here is a screenshot of Aruna’s Shake session for one shot in Hellboy. All of what you see are nodes. That would take a LOT of precomping in AE to do the same effect.

    https://www.vfxtalk.com/forum/attachment.php?attachmentid=924

    Every composite program I’ve ever used has awesome advantages. Just some are better suited for specific tasks. For FX, I only like node based.

    Case study. You have a matte that defines an area of an image for a blur, color correction, and transparency of certain effects.

    In a node tree you just pipe that output of the matte node to the mask inputs of the 3 effect nodes in question. Quick and simple. Sure you can solve your needs in AE, but in this case it would take a bit more planning and not near as flexible when you need to change something.

    Yes, layer based meaning the main AE layers. Node based apps use a timeline with keyframes just like AE. But instead of having a ‘stack’ of layers that are always in order from top to bottom, you use a composite node of some type. For example, if you want to ‘screen’ something over another image in Shake, then create a Screen node. And pipe one input into it’s FG channel and the other into it’s BG channel. Then your output is the composite.

    AE’s “Normal” transfer mode is the same thing as the ‘Over’ node in many composite programs. So when you create layers in AE they all default to ‘Over’ until you change the transfer mode.

    The nodes in masks are also called points or vertexes (if 3D). In AE you can only blur/feather a mask globally. So when you feather the mask, the whole thing goes soft. If a mask allows you to feather based on it’s points, then you can offset points from their sister points to define a feathering amount. In AE you get around this by doing multiple shapes and feathering them differently if needed.

    The nodes in most node based apps are very minimal. They do one very simple job and that’s it. For example in Shake, you have a Saturation node. That’s all it does. A Blur node, a pan node, a scale node, a fade node (opacity or level). Many of these functions are built into every layer of AE. So where layer based is awesome is when you are doing a ton of graphics, you don’t want to have to build the functionality of each layer from scratch every time. You would need a lot of nodes to equal the built in capability of just one AE layer.

    In DS which is what I use, the nodes are extremely functional. Which threw me off at first because if all I wanted was to desaturate something, I felt gulity piping in an entire color corrector just to tweak one slider. But after I was assured that it only uses render time for what is tweaked, I really grew to like the DS nodes. Like it has a comosite node that basically has unlimited layers with opacity control and transfer mode change in one node. The color keyer has a built in tracker and matte shapes for garbage masking all built in to one single node!

    So it’s just like a fork, knife, and spoon. Each system can be clearly argued to being better for a specific tasks. While at the same time they can all can be called eating utensils…er….compositors.

    [Rich Rubasch] “It was not a particle generator at all. They keyframed each and every circle’s motion, blur and opacity level. That is the only way you can really get that nice fluid, organic look.”

    Have you not ever used Particular? You can set random values for color, opacity, depth, transfer mode etc. As far as blur, use 2 or 3 instances of Particular and have them set to 3 different blur amounts. and mix them.

    320×240 is standard. If you know that your end users will have Quicktime 7, I’d use the H.264 codec. If not then try one of the standards like Sorenson 3 at 65% quality.

    If you want the particles to conform to a true 3D shape, it’s very easy in Maya. Basically model and animate your object in Maya. Convert the model to a softbody. This makes every vertex turn into a particle. Now just hide your geometry leaving just the particles. That’s it. Now just decide how you want to render your particle. Or instance a snowflake texture as a sprite to these particles.
